Chiropractic Massage Therapy for Chronic Pain

People who suffer from chronic pain or who have had an injury causing pain usually benefit from the holistic approach to healing the body and mind found with Chiropractic Massage Therapy. Because massage therapy is an interactive treatment, the patient can be an active participant in his or her own personalized treatment plan.
